Since its premiere, fans have been speculating about the ending of Dragon Ball Daima . Rumors and leaks indicate that the series will have a shorter run compared to previous Dragon Ball . Now, an official statement from Hulu may have confirmed the date of the final episode: February 28, 2025.

According to the published schedule, this will be the 20th episode of the series, available with subtitles, while the dubbing remains exclusive to Crunchyroll . If the schedule remains the same, Dragon Ball Daima will be one of the shortest titles in the franchise.

To give you an idea, the original anime had 153 episodes, Dragon Ball Z had 291, Dragon Ball Super reached 131, and even GT Daima 's short duration suggests a more concise approach, with a clearly defined story from the beginning. The plot takes place in a specific period of the Dragon Ball Battle of Gods movie and the Super . As this phase precedes the introduction of Beerus, the narrative space was naturally limited.

The Future of Dragon Ball after Daima

Dragon Ball Daima brought important new developments to the franchise's universe, including previously unseen origins for the Kais, Namekians, and demons. Furthermore, it fulfilled the long-held wish of many fans by introducing Super Saiyan 3 Vegeta into the canon. Despite the predicted ending in episode 20, it's possible that this is just the season finale and that a new season is on the way.

Dragon Ball Super manga introduced new sagas after the Tournament of Power, paving the way for a continuation in the anime. Furthermore, new films may emerge, as happened with Dragon Ball Super: Super Hero in 2022. Given Sony's growing interest in the anime market, it's likely that new projects will be announced soon.
